Explorar o código

feat(azure_voice.py): improve error logging in voiceToText method

lanvent %!s(int64=3) %!d(string=hai) anos
pai
achega
a0cbe9c3e2
Modificáronse 1 ficheiros con 5 adicións e 1 borrados
  1. 5 1
      voice/azure/azure_voice.py

+ 5 - 1
voice/azure/azure_voice.py

@@ -66,7 +66,11 @@ class AzureVoice(Voice):
             )
             reply = Reply(ReplyType.TEXT, result.text)
         else:
-            logger.error("[Azure] voiceToText error, result={}".format(result))
+            logger.error(
+                "[Azure] voiceToText error, result={}, canceldetails={}".format(
+                    result, result.cancellation_details
+                )
+            )
             reply = Reply(ReplyType.ERROR, "抱歉,语音识别失败")
         return reply